Abu Qatada, on the authority of his father, reported Allah’s Messenger (may peace be upon him) having said this:Do not prepare Nabidh by mixing nearly ripe dates and fresh dates together, and do not prepare Nabidh by mixing grapes and dates together, but prepare Nabidh from each (one of them) separately.
